Document
拖动滑块完成拼图
个人中心

预订订单
服务订单
发布专利 发布成果 人才入驻 发布商标 发布需求

在线咨询

联系我们

龙图腾公众号
首页 专利交易 科技果 科技人才 科技服务 国际服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索
当前位置 : 首页 > 专利喜报 > 恭喜四川九洲空管科技有限责任公司尹小芳获国家专利权

恭喜四川九洲空管科技有限责任公司尹小芳获国家专利权

买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!

龙图腾网恭喜四川九洲空管科技有限责任公司申请的专利应用于综合航电系统的1553B协议通信方法获国家发明授权专利权,本发明授权专利权由国家知识产权局授予,授权公告号为:CN116208440B

龙图腾网通过国家知识产权局官网在2025-05-23发布的发明授权授权公告中获悉:该发明授权的专利申请号/专利号为:202310188049.3,技术领域涉及:H04L12/40;该发明授权应用于综合航电系统的1553B协议通信方法是由尹小芳;王欢;王倩;杨滢弘;冯兴寰设计研发完成,并于2023-03-01向国家知识产权局提交的专利申请。

应用于综合航电系统的1553B协议通信方法在说明书摘要公布了:本发明提供一种应用于综合航电系统的1553B协议通信方法,包括:在数据接收时,1553B协议芯片与FPGA之间通过中断方式控制数据的接收,接收数据和控制字在FPGA中采用FIFO存储,通过FIFO数据状态位指示数据是否有效,并通过中断的方式上报给CPU,保障数据接收过程中不丢包、不重取;在数据发送时,CPU与FPGA之间采用查询发送数据状态的方式,更新发送数据,FPGA与1553B协议芯片间采用主动更新和被动接收中断两种方式更新发送数据,充分利用总线时隙,并利用矢量字置位和清除的方式,指示发送数据的有无,保障数据发送过程中不丢包、不重复。即,本发明能够避免收发过程中数据丢包和重取问题。

本发明授权应用于综合航电系统的1553B协议通信方法在权利要求书中公布了:1.一种应用于综合航电系统的1553B协议通信方法,其特征在于,包括:在数据接收时,1553B协议芯片与FPGA之间通过中断方式控制数据的接收,接收数据和控制字在FPGA中采用FIFO存储,通过FIFO数据状态位指示数据是否有效,并通过中断的方式上报给CPU,保障数据接收过程中不丢包、不重取;在数据发送时,CPU与FPGA之间采用查询发送数据状态的方式,更新发送数据,FPGA与1553B协议芯片间采用主动更新和被动接收中断两种方式更新发送数据,充分利用总线时隙,并利用矢量字置位和清除的方式,指示发送数据的有无,保障数据发送过程中不丢包、不重复;所述应用于综合航电系统的1553B协议通信方法,包括如下步骤:S1、FPGA初始化1553B协议芯片;S2、CPU接收数据时,CPU等待FPGA的接收数据中断,当收到中断后,读取FIFO数据状态位,并读取完整一包接收数据,然后下发读完成命令,对接收数据进行处理,并等待FPGA的下一次接收数据中断;CPU发送数据时,CPU查询FPGA中发送子地址的数据发送状态,并根据数据发送状态确定是否将发送数据和控制字以及发送完成标志下发给FPGA;S3、FPGA接收CPU的发送数据时,在收到CPU的发送完成标志时,将接收数据更新到寄存器中,并拉起对应子地址的发送数据READY信号;S4、FPGA进行发送时隙和接收时隙控制;S5、FPGA上报给CPU接收数据时,首次读FIFO时,从FIFO中预读一包数据,然后给CPU拉接收数据中断,并等待CPU下发的读完成命令;若CPU下发读完成命令,则FPGA从FIFO中读一包新数据,并再次给CPU拉接收数据中断;若CPU超时未下发读完成命令,则FPGA再次给CPU拉接收数据中断;步骤S4中,FPGA进行发送时隙和接收时隙控制具体包括如下子步骤:S4.01、判断FPGA初始化1553B协议芯片是否完成,是则转步骤S4.02,否则循环步骤S4.01;S4.02、FPGA判断是否有1553B协议芯片中断,是则转步骤S4.03;否则转步骤S4.04;S4.03、FPGA查询1553B协议芯片的堆栈指针,获取堆栈指针指向的消息描述符地址;然后查询消息描述符地址,获取控制字和数据块指针,然后转步骤S4.05;S4.04、FPGA判断是否有发送数据READY信号,是则转步骤S4.08;否则转步骤S4.02;S4.05、判断控制字是发送控制字还是接收控制字,若为接收控制字,则转步骤S4.06;若为发送控制字,则转步骤S4.07;S4.06、FPGA通过数据块指针获取接收数据,并将控制字和接收数据打包存入FIFO中,防止数据丢失,然后转步骤S4.02;S4.07、FPGA通过发送控制字获取发送子地址,然后转步骤S4.08;S4.08、FPGA判断是否有该子地址的发送数据READY信号,是则转步骤S4.09;否则转步骤S4.10;S4.09、FPGA将发送数据写入1553B协议芯片,并置位对应的矢量字位,然后转步骤S4.11;S4.10、FPGA清除对应矢量字位,然后转步骤S4.11;S4.11、FPGA将矢量字写入1553B协议芯片中,然后转步骤S4.02。

如需购买、转让、实施、许可或投资类似专利技术,可联系本专利的申请人或专利权人四川九洲空管科技有限责任公司,其通讯地址为:621000 四川省绵阳市科创园区九洲大道255号;或者联系龙图腾网官方客服,联系龙图腾网可拨打电话0551-65771310或微信搜索“龙图腾网”。

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。